Overview
IDT72235LB15PFGI from Integrated Device Technology is a 2,048 × 18-bit synchronous FIFO memory IC with dual-clock operation, 10 ns read/write cycle time, programmable Almost-Empty/Almost-Full flags, and industrial temperature support (–40°C to +85°C). It serves as a high-speed data buffer in optical disk controllers, LAN interfaces, and interprocessor communication systems requiring deterministic latency and depth-expandable buffering.
For engineers reviewing the IDT72235LB15PFGI datasheet, IDT72235LB15PFGI pinout, IDT72235LB15PFGI application, or IDT72235LB15PFGI equivalent, key selection considerations include its 2,048-word depth, 18-bit bus width, TQFP-64 package, 5 V supply compatibility, and dual-port zero fall-through architecture - all critical for clock domain bridging and burst-mode data staging.
Technical Context
This device implements a dual-port, clocked FIFO architecture with independent read and write pointers synchronized to RCLK and WCLK respectively. It supports both asynchronous (dual-clock) and coincident (single-clock) operation modes, with flag logic fully synchronized to their respective clocks: EF and HF to RCLK, FF and PAF to WCLK.
The FIFO includes dedicated offset registers for PAE/PAF configuration, loaded via LD/WEN/RCLK sequences, and supports depth expansion via daisy-chained WXO/WXI and RXO/RXI signals. Its submicron CMOS process enables 100 MHz maximum clock frequency (tCLK = 10 ns) with low active current (ICC1 ≤ 60 mA) and 5 mA standby draw.

Pinout & Package
Package: 64-lead thin quad flatpack (TQFP), Pb-free (RoHS-compliant), body size 10 mm × 10 mm × 1.4 mm.
| Pin/Terminal | Circuit Role | Design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| D0–D17 | Data Input Bus | 18-bit parallel input path for write operations synchronized to WCLK. |
| Q0–Q17 | Data Output Bus | 18-bit parallel output path for read operations synchronized to RCLK; tri-stated when OE = HIGH. |
| WCLK / RCLK | Write / Read Clock Inputs | Independent clock inputs enabling true dual-clock operation; may be tied for single-clock mode. |
| WEN / REN | Write / Read Enable Controls | Active-low enables that gate data transfer on rising clock edges; ignored when FIFO is full/empty. |
| OE | Output Enable | Active-low control for three-state output drivers - essential for bus sharing in multi-device systems. |
| RS | Asynchronous Reset | Resets internal pointers and flags to known state; required before initial write after power-up. |
| LD | Offset Register Load Control | Enables programming of PAE/PAF offsets via D0–D11 (write) or Q0–Q11 (read) during dedicated load cycles. |
| FL / WXI / RXI | Expansion Configuration Inputs | Grounded in single-device mode; used to configure daisy-chain depth expansion topology. |
| FF / EF / PAE / PAF / HF | Status Flag Outputs | Real-time FIFO occupancy indicators - FF/EF synchronous to clocks; PAE/PAF/HF asynchronous for cross-domain signaling. |
| WXO / RXO | Expansion Output Signals | Propagate depth-expansion handshaking pulses to next device in chain upon last write/read. |
| VCC / GND | Power & Ground | Eight dedicated VCC pins and seven GND pins minimize noise coupling and ensure stable high-speed operation. |

FAQ
What is the memory organization and maximum operating frequency of IDT72235LB15PFGI?
IDT72235LB15PFGI features a 2,048 × 18-bit synchronous FIFO memory array, supporting up to 100 MHz operation (10 ns cycle time). This configuration delivers 36,864 bits of deterministic buffering with zero fall-through latency, optimized for high-speed data staging between asynchronous subsystems. The IDT72235LB15PFGI maintains full functionality across its industrial temperature range (–40°C to +85°C) without derating.
How does the programmable Almost-Empty and Almost-Full flag logic work in IDT72235LB15PFGI?
IDT72235LB15PFGI implements asynchronous PAE and PAF flags with default offsets of 127 words from empty/full states. These offsets are stored in dedicated 12-bit registers and can be reprogrammed via LD/WEN/RCLK sequences. PAE asserts LOW when (write pointer − read pointer) ≤ offset + 1; PAF asserts LOW when (write pointer − read pointer) ≥ depth − offset. The IDT72235LB15PFGI guarantees tPAE/tPAF ≤ 26 ns for 25 ns speed grade parts.
Can IDT72235LB15PFGI operate in single-clock mode, and what are the requirements?
Yes, IDT72235LB15PFGI supports single-clock operation by tying WCLK and RCLK together. In this mode, read and write operations share the same clock edge, eliminating skew concerns. WEN and REN must remain independently controlled to prevent bus contention. The IDT72235LB15PFGI retains full flag functionality and timing compliance (tSKEW1/tSKEW2 not applicable) in single-clock configuration.
What is the purpose of the FL, WXI, and RXI pins on IDT72235LB15PFGI, and how should they be configured?
In single-device mode, FL, WXI, and RXI must all be grounded - this disables depth expansion and enables HF flag functionality. For daisy-chain expansion, FL is grounded only on the first device; WXI connects to WXO of the prior device, and RXI connects to RXO of the prior device. The IDT72235LB15PFGI's expansion logic automatically handles pointer coordination across chained devices without external control logic.
Does IDT72235LB15PFGI support 3.3 V operation, or is it strictly 5 V compatible?
IDT72235LB15PFGI is specified for 4.5 V to 5.5 V operation only and is not 3.3 V tolerant. Its input thresholds (VIH = 2.0 V min, VIL = 0.8 V max) and output drive levels (VOH ≥ 2.4 V, VOL ≤ 0.4 V) align with 5 V TTL/CMOS logic families. Interfacing with 3.3 V systems requires level-shifting circuitry. The IDT72235LB15PFGI does not support mixed-voltage I/O or internal voltage regulation.
